James was the son of Miller Edwards and Mary Ann Watters Edwards. On 11 December 1868, James Henry Edwards and Rebecca Josephine Robinson were married in Union Parish, Louisiana.

Here is an obituary for James Henry Edwards - I got it from the Claiborne Parish Trails periodical, 1996, #3:

OBITUARY: James EDWARDS, died at the home of his daughter, Mrs. A. B.
HORTMAN Wednesday night at the age of 80 years. He was stricken with paralysis about a month ago and never regained consciousness. He was a member of the Baptist church. Services were conducted at the grave in the Mt. Lebanon, La. cemetery on Thursday afternoon by the Rev. W. D. ALFORD of Minden, La.

Survived by three sons, G. W. EDWARDS of Arcadia, La., J. D. EDWARDS of Homer, La., and John B. EDWARDS of Bradley, Ark.; one daughter, Mrs. A. B. HORTMAN of this place; five brothers, George, A. N. , Arthur, and P. C. EDWARDS of Marion, La. and Burrough EDWARDS of Farmerville, La.
